Funnels, CTAs, and Monetization Systems That Work
What separates Hawks from hobbyists?
They have a system.
- Content → Trust
- Trust → Click
- Click → Offer
- Offer → Sale
Here’s a proven structure:
- Hook in your content
- CTA to a free guide or lead magnet
- Email funnel (3–5 days)
- Pitch an offer (coaching, course, service, affiliate)
Repeat.
That’s Hawk-level monetization.
Even if you have just 1,000 followers.

Tools Male Hawks Use to Scale Their Reach
Best Content Tools for Video & Audio
Content isn’t optional — it’s your ammo.
But quality matters.
Hawk influencers don’t wing it.
They use pro tools that boost clarity, cut editing time, and create sharp visuals.
Here are top tools:
- CapCut: Easy, mobile-first editing with auto-captions
- Descript: Record, edit, and transcribe video/audio in one
- Canva Pro: Branded templates, thumbnails, social media graphics
- InShot: Great for mobile video slicing
- Final Cut Pro or Premiere Pro: For high-level YouTube creators
Don’t overthink gear.
Start simple, upgrade later.
The only thing that matters? Consistency.

Analytics & Influence Tracking Tools
What you don’t measure, you can’t scale.
Here’s what Male Hawks track weekly:
- Follower growth (daily trend lines)
- Video watch time (longer = better content)
- Click-through rates (are people taking action?)
- Revenue per follower
Tools to track it all:
- Notion Dashboards (custom tracking)
- Google Analytics (for website CTAs)
- Social Blade (growth snapshots)
- YouTube Studio & Meta Business Suite
Be your own analyst.
Know what’s working — then double down.
